Commending Elisha Harris.

HJ 173 is a ceremonial resolution commending Elisha Harris for their contributions, with no policy impact or direct effect on constituents or legislation. It serves as a symbolic gesture of recognition from the legislature, not a law altering rights, regulations, or funding. The resolution was passed unanimously by voice vote in both the House and Senate. As a procedural resolution, it does not create new obligations or change existing law.
